Funny Headstone Quotes
Now she's at rest, and so am I.
John Dryden (1631-1700)
I was well, I wished to be better; here I am.
Anonymous
Sir John Strange.
Here lies an honest man.
And that is Strange.
A lawyer’s tombstone in England
"I told you I was sick!"
In a Georgia cemetery
Colorado
Bill Blake
Was hanged by mistake.
On the grave of a woman who died in 1984. Colorado Springs, Colorado. Her son, owner of Zeezo's Magic Castle in Colorado Springs, stated that his mother had been married to a Texan who is buried in Texas.
I would
rather be here
than in Texas.
Here lies old Rastus Sominy
Died a-eating hominy
In 1859 anno domini
Savannah, Georgia
He got a fish-bone in his throat
and then he sang an angel note.
Schenectady, New York
Beneath this stone, a lump of clay,
Lies stingy Jimmy Wyatt.
Who died one morning just at ten
And saved a dinner by it.
Eliza, Sorrowing
Rears This Marble Slab
To Her Dear John
Who Died of Eating Crab.
On a grave digger:
Hooray my brave boys
Lets rejoice at his fall.
For if he had lived
He would have buried us all.
